Correlations between apolipoprotein E epsilon4 gene dose and brain-imaging measurements of regional hypometabolism.
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ences of the United States of America - 7 Jun 2005
Reiman Eric M, Chen Kewei, Alexander Gene E, Caselli Richard J, Bandy Daniel, Osborne David, Saunders Ann M, Hardy John
Abstract excerpt
Patients with Alzheimer's disease (AD) have abnormally low positron emission tomography (PET) measurements of the cerebral metabolic rate for glucose (CMRgl) in regions of the precuneus and the posterior cingulate, parietotemporal, and frontal cortex. Apolipoprotein E (APOE) epsilon4 gene dose (i.e., the number of epsilon4 alleles in a person's APOE genotype) is associated with a higher risk of AD and a younger...
